Organization for the Advancement of Structured Information Standards (OASIS)

OASIS stands for the Organization for the Advancement of Structured Information Standards, which was founded in 1993. Meanwhile OASIS has more than 5000 participants representing over 600 organizations and individual members in 100 countries.

It is a non-profit consortium working on developing and adopting open standards for the information society. The open standards mean, that the standards are publicly available and can be used freely by any company, organization, or any other technical community. By using the same standard in developing products, all kinds of data can be shared freely, with perfect fidelity and high degree of interoperability between different computer systems. Standards developed by OASIS include the fields of security, cloud computing, SOA, web services, smart grid, electronic publishing and emergency management, amongst others.
